The Festival in the Park began in 1993 when local businesses held the Great American Bargain Fair, in 1995 the Orting Business and Civic Association changed the name to Festival in the Park. Now hosted by the Orting Chamber of Commerce, the Festival in the Park is held on the 3rd Saturday of August each year.


The festival offers things that cannot be found anywhere else., Three long stretches of park, in the middle of Orting's Town Center, right on the Foothills Trail, making this festival unique.

The Orting Valley is bordered by two rivers, the Carbon River to the east and the Puyallup River to the west, and hosts a breathtaking view of Mount Rainier. Orting is home to the Washington State Soldiers Home. There are Trails, hiking, skate park, fishing, shopping, dining and hunting adventures here as well as the beautiful murals downtown.
